Iet Power Electronics杂志英文简介

IET Power Electronics aims to attract original research papers, short communications, review articles and power electronics related educational studies. The scope covers applications and technologies in the field of power electronics with special focus on cost-effective, efficient, power dense, environmental friendly and robust solutions, which includes:

Applications:

Electric drives/generators, renewable energy, industrial and consumable applications (including lighting, welding, heating, sub-sea applications, drilling and others), medical and military apparatus, utility applications, transport and space application, energy harvesting, telecommunications, energy storage management systems, home appliances.

Technologies:

Circuits: all type of converter topologies for low and high power applications including but not limited to: inverter, rectifier, dc/dc converter, power supplies, UPS, ac/ac converter, resonant converter, high frequency converter, hybrid converter, multilevel converter, power factor correction circuits and other advanced topologies.

Components and Materials: switching devices and their control, inductors, sensors, transformers, capacitors, resistors, thermal management, filters, fuses and protection elements and other novel low-cost efficient components/materials.

Control: techniques for controlling, analysing, modelling and/or simulation of power electronics circuits and complete power electronics systems.

Design/Manufacturing/Testing: new multi-domain modelling, assembling and packaging technologies, advanced testing techniques.

Environmental Impact: Electromagnetic Interference (EMI) reduction techniques, Electromagnetic Compatibility (EMC), limiting acoustic noise and vibration, recycling techniques, use of non-rare material.

Education: teaching methods, programme and course design, use of technology in power electronics teaching, virtual laboratory and e-learning and fields within the scope of interest.

Iet Power Electronics杂志中文简介

《Iet Power Electronics》是一本由WILEY出版商出版的专业工程技术期刊,该刊创刊于2008年,刊期Monthly,该刊已被国际权威数据库SCIE收录。在中科院最新升级版分区表中,该刊分区信息为大类学科:工程技术 3区,小类学科:工程:电子与电气 3区;在JCR(Journal Citation Reports)分区等级为Q3。该刊发文范围涵盖工程:电子与电气等领域,旨在及时、准确、全面地报道国内外工程:电子与电气工作者在该领域取得的最新研究成果、工作进展及学术动态、技术革新等,促进学术交流,鼓励学术创新。2021年影响因子为2.112,平均审稿速度一般,3-8周。
